Fonterra confirms appointment of Teh-han Chow


Fonterra is pleased to confirm the appointment of Teh-han Chow to the role of Chief Executive Officer, Greater China.

Fonterra CEO Miles Hurrell says since December 2019, Teh-han has been at the helm in an acting capacity, overseeing the Co-op’s overall Greater China business, including Ingredients, Foodservice, Consumer Brands and China Farms.

“He’s made an impressive contribution. It’s certainly not been a steady-state. Teh-han has been responsible for implementation of our new strategy across the Greater China business, and over the course of this calendar year, has shown outstanding resilience, resourcefulness and empathy in getting his team and our China business through the ongoing challenge of the COVID-19 global pandemic.

“Teh-han’s leadership has helped keep us in good shape during a very challenging set of circumstances, and I’m delighted to welcome him formally to the Fonterra Management Team – it’s well deserved”.

Bio:


Teh-han has extensive experience leading large organisations in the food sector, as well as proven ability in business growth through innovation and putting customers front and centre.

Previously, he headed up Fonterra’s NZMP Ingredients business for Greater China, South & East Asia, where he embedded sustained improvements in business performance, strong customer relationships and empowering leadership.

Before joining Fonterra in 2015, Teh-han was the CEO of Louis Dreyfus in China, a leading merchant and processor of agricultural goods. He was also Managing Director Greater China for Simplot, a food and agribusiness company.
